What is a class A license?
Getting a class A license opens doors for professional drivers to operate larger vehicles. This kind of commercial license in New York is required if you plan to operate semi-trucks or transport livestock and other cargo. You must have a clean driving record and pass a specific test. The license also requires endorsements to allow you to drive certain vehicles or loads. Knowing these distinctions is essential in ensuring that you're on the road legally and in a safe manner.
A class A license allows you to drive any vehicle that has a mass-to-weight ratio of more than 26,001 pounds and tow trailers over 10,000 pounds. This is a broad classification that covers a variety of commercial trucks, including 18-wheelers and trailers. You can also drive the majority of Class B and C vehicles with the proper endorsements.
Class A CDL holders can get endorsements to drive tanker cars filled with volatile liquids and gasses that require a second knowledge test. They can also earn an endorsement to haul HAZMAT cargo, which can also requires passing a specific knowledge test. Class A CDL holders can also be granted the X symbol which permits them to operate tankers that transport certain chemicals, as well as other dangerous materials.
If you have a CDL class A, you are eligible to obtain a Class B license for single, unhitched vehicles that weigh more than 26,000 pounds. This includes buses, dump trucks, and other delivery vehicles. How do I get a class A driving licence?
You must pass both the driving and written test to obtain a Class A license. You can take practice tests to prepare for the test at the DMV office in your area or at a truck driving course. Each state has its own CDL requirements It is therefore important to understand the requirements of your specific area before starting the process. In New York, for example, you must first complete Entry-Level Driver Training before you can sit for a skills test and get an endorsement. You must also be over 18.
You should read the CDL manual for your state before you take the test. The manual details the vehicle classes limitations, endorsements and restrictions. You can get the New York CDL Manual online or from your nearest DMV. You should also attend an CDL program to prepare for the exam and gain experience driving vehicles you will be using.
If you've passed your knowledge test, you may apply for a Commercial Learner's Permit (CLP). You'll need your existing driver's license and Social Security Card as well as two other documents proving your full legal name. The CLP allows you to drive alongside a licensed driver that is at least 21 years old.
You must take a physical exam to obtain your driver's license in class A. The examiner will look at your eyes, ears and throat to determine if you are fit to operate a large truck. The examiner will also issue you with a an official medical certificate that will need to be presented to the DMV when you are ready for your road test.
